Transaction 63b14b7719fdb7aee36f80cfc91de76df3e0e2f34e180f2a292f98a8cbbabfa3

1 Input
2 Outputs
  • 63b14b7719fdb7aee36f80cfc91de76df3e0e2f34e180f2a292f98a8cbbabfa3:0
  • value  8293726
    address  1D3PBkFigCQtAWqoeJiqFBEYd9N6ahLAVL
  • 63b14b7719fdb7aee36f80cfc91de76df3e0e2f34e180f2a292f98a8cbbabfa3:1
  • value  56543
    address  bc1qcwcs2ehk2pt9m5wdc9ztra8vvesnrwhkkn29dg